Arsenal is now targeting a move to acquire the 6ft 1in star in January, with a potential £34m deal on the horizon, according to reports.

 

The Gunners are contemplating a January transfer for Sevilla midfielder Lucien Agoumé.

 

According to Fichajes, Arsenal is strategizing to sign French defensive midfielder Lucien Agoumé from Sevilla in January.

 

Sevilla has had a strong start to their season, currently positioned sixth in La Liga, with Agoumé playing a crucial role in their success.

 

The 6ft 1in player has been essential to the team’s solid defensive performances, effectively closing down spaces and neutralizing attacking threats, contributing to the fact that the Andalusian club has conceded only 11 goals so far, which is the joint third fewest in La Liga.

 

In contrast, the Gunners experienced the departures of Thomas Partey and Jorginho over the summer, replacing them with Christian Nørgaard and Martin Zubimendi, the latter of whom recently earned the Premier League goal of the month award for his powerful strike against Nottingham Forest.

 

Although they may not currently require additional midfield cover, Arsenal is already planning for potential young talents and long-term targets to fill the position, particularly with Nørgaard approaching 32 next year.

 

One of the players Arsenal is considering is Agoumé, as reported by Fichajes, which states that the North London club is already looking into making a move for the France U21 international during the January transfer window.

 

The report further indicates that the Gunners aim to secure the defensive midfielder’s signature in advance, anticipating possible departures or declines in performance from their existing midfielders.

 

With three years remaining on his contract at Estadio Ramón Sánchez-Pizjuán, the Spanish source notes that Sevilla has set a £34m asking price for the Yaoundé-born France U21 star but may entertain lower offers if the player shows a desire to leave in light of Arsenal’s interest.

 

Agoumé is well-known for his ability to remain calm under pressure and his talent for managing the pace of the game.

 

Operating mainly as a deep-lying midfielder, he leverages his strength and awareness to protect the defense while also starting offensive plays.

 

His remarkable passing ability and precise ball control allow him to link defense and attack effortlessly, making him an essential asset for Matías Almeyda, who prefers to have a skilled passer in the midfield during his team’s build-up.

 

He is a tenacious midfielder who excels at tackling and is tireless in neutralizing threats when his team faces pressure. These qualities would be extremely beneficial to Mikel Arteta if the Gunners decide to acquire him in January.
